About Vernon Nye
| Vernon Nye (1915- ) Born: Batavia, NY; Studied: Mechanics Institute (New York); Member: American Watercolor Society, Society of Western Artists. Vernon Nye was raised in New York State and studied art with Eliot O’Hara, Roy Mason, Ted Kautzky and Harry Anderson. After a successful career working as a book illustrator for the Review and Herald Publishing Association in Washington, D.C., he moved to Northern California.
